Imola switch for Italian GP unlikely, says federation boss

Automobile Club d'Italia president Angelo Sticchi Damiani has insisted that the Italian Grand Prix is unlikely to switch to Imola because the state funding is legally committed to current venue Monza. The future of the grand prix at Monza has been in doubt for quite some time, with Bernie Ecclestone recently suggesting that the event could move to Imola instead. Ecclestone, however, noted that the choice of venue was first and foremost dependent on the national authority ACI, and its boss Damiani has now said the event should continue at Monza.
